Garcia's Mexican Restaurant in San Marcos offers a warm and inviting dining experience with a focus on flavorful, authentic dishes. Customers rave about the fresh chips and salsa, creamy queso, and perfectly cooked enchiladas. Our menu features something for everyone, including local specialties, satisfying burgers, and a popular Mexican plate, served from breakfast through dinner. Enjoy our carefully crafted cocktails and the option for outdoor seating. We pride ourselves on providing top-notch service, with attentive staff dedicated to making your visit memorable, whether you're dining solo, with family, or a large group. Curbside pickup and takeout options are also available.

Garcia’s in San Marcos, Texas, delivers an unforgettable dining experience with bold flavors and hometown charm. From the moment you're seated, the fresh, crispy chips and flavorful salsa set the tone perfectly spiced and addictive enough to ask for seconds before your meal even arrives. The real standout for me was the combination quesadilla. Stuffed with tender meat, gooey cheese, and grilled to golden perfection, every bite was satisfying and full of flavor. Paired with a cold, sweet tea perfectly brewed and not overly sugary it made for a refreshing balance to the savory dish. Garcia’s nails the essentials of great Tex-Mex with quality ingredients, fast service, and a welcoming vibe. It’s the kind of place you’ll want to come back to every time you’re in town.
